Azure Synapse Analytics is described as the former Azure SQL Data Warehouse, evolved, and as a limitless analytics service that brings together enterprise data warehousing and Big Data analytics. It gives users the freedom to query data using either serverless or provisioned resources, at scale. Azure Synapse brings these two worlds together with a unified experience to ingest, prepare, manage, and serve data for immediate BI and machine learning needs.

SAP Business Warehouse, or SAP BW (formerly SAP NetWeaver Business Warehouse) is SAP's legacy data warehouse solution, now superseded by SAP BW/4HANA, and the SAP Data Warehouse Cloud which was launched in 2019.
SAP BW versions up to 7.4 have reached end of maintenance. SAP BW 7.5 support is extended to align with SAP Business Suite with NetWeaver components. For existing customers maintenance is scheduled to continue through 2027, with extended support available through 2030.

In terms of a well-suited scenario - the Azure Synapse can be used to capture data from multiple sources (especially from onPrem sources apart from Dataverse) and update the transformed data based on the given conditions (eg: refresh data based on the specified date/time ranges). Also, the transformed data can simply be transferred to Azure Data Lake for further processing by utilizing other analytics tools such as PowerBI.

They're all part of the Microsoft Azure family, so they are not exactly competitors. They overlap in functionality, but they're targeted at different levels of customers. Azure Data Factory is an excellent stand-alone PaaS (included in Synapse Analytics) for writing, scheduling, and monitoring pipelines. Azure SQL Database (and all the Azure SQL family) is excellent for traditional, SQL-based data warehouses, especially if you're migrating from on-premises. Combined with Azure Data Factory (that can run SSIS packages), it's a perfect solution for a simple path to the cloud. Azure Databricks is effectively the only internal "competitor" to Synapse Analytics but targeted more to a "platform-agnostic" audience. On the other hand, Synapse is more of a proprietary mix of products that are more tightly related to Microsoft technologies.
SAP Business Warehouse scores higher in data warehouse functionalities for integration to SAP ERP and other SAP solutions such as SAP CRM, SAP APO, and SAP SRM. Standard SAP data source extractors which are available in SAP ERP can be used immediately for full or delta replication into SAP Business Warehouse. System governance in SAP Business Warehouse is top-notch with change management support for migration between system landscape from the development system to production system.
